  • Summer Activities in Winter Park, Colorado

    Winter Park is best known as a ski resort, but it's also a vibrant mountain town with plenty going on during the summer. Just a short 67-mile trip from Denver, along a stunning, switchback-filled stretch of U.S. Highway 40, Winter Park offers an accessible, beautiful mountain getaway full of great recreation. read more

  • Travel to Whistler, Canada

    Whistler is a mountain town in British Columbia with a ski resort complex based around Blackcomb and Whistler Mountains. The scenic Sea-to-Sky Highway 99 is the only major road passing through Whistler. The town is far from being remote due to its year-round appeal to tourists seeking action. read more

    Common Sense Hiking Tips

    Common Sense Hiking Tips

    The first and most fundamental thing is never hike alone. There are too many situations, especially as an unexperienced hiker, where you may find yourself without anyone to help you. So the buddy system works and applies very much in hiking.
